    Advanced Cleaning Protocols for Food Manufacturing Plants

    Proper sanitation in food processing facilities relies on multiple specialized cleaning techniques designed for the unique risks of the environment. You'll apply targeted sanitation protocols, such as Clean-in-Place (CIP) systems for equipment that must remain intact, and Clean-out-of-Place (COP) methods for removable components. Hand cleaning, high-pressure washing, and foaming agents tackle stubborn residues, while sanitizing agents neutralize pathogens on contact surfaces. It's crucial to establish a cleaning frequency schedule based on risk evaluation and risk assessment, guaranteeing you target high-touch and contamination-prone zones more often. Documentation of all procedures supports regulatory compliance and traceability. By following validated cleaning methods and keeping strict adherence to established sanitation protocols, you'll reduce cross-contamination, manage allergen exposure, and create a safe food processing environment that satisfies industry standards.

    Choosing the Perfect Cleaning Partner for Your Food Facility

    Picking a sanitation provider for your food facility demands a detailed assessment of regulatory standards, specialized knowledge, and documented procedures. You must verify that the provider comprehends industry-specific cleaning requirements, including HACCP, GMP, and SQF protocols. Review their operational records—standard operating procedures, cleaning chemical records, and sanitation verification records. Confirm they have expertise managing facility compliance standards and can provide documentation for audits. Assess their staff training programs to verify maintained expertise in food safety and sanitation management. Remember to consider the significance of traceability; your service vendor should offer comprehensive documentation and improvement protocols. By focusing on these systematic, compliance standards, you'll secure a service provider who both satisfies and improves your facility's safety and operational integrity.
